Soft drinks often contain a key ingredient, such as caffeine, and one or more additives, such as benzoate or sorbate (as preservatives), and/or acesulfame K, saccharin, or aspartame (as artificial sweeteners). Aspartame is prone to degradation once in solution. Its degradation products could interfere with the quantification of other additives.

In this study, an Alliance iS HPLC System was employed for the analysis of these additives. The method successfully resolved all additives and aspartame degradation products with a critical pair resolution of 2.3.

Furthermore, the method showed excellent linearity for the six additives across a broad range of injection volumes (0.2–20 μL) with a remarkable %RSD exceeding 0.9999 in six replicate injections. The instrument’s precision in delivering injection volumes was beneficial for accurately quantifying caffeine aspartame and benzoate in diverse soft drink samples.
